Do buyers pay for a survey in Scottish Borders?
Usually not — in Scotland the seller commissions a Home Report before listing (typically £500–£900), and buyers can rely on the survey it contains. You'd only instruct your own surveyor for unusual property or extra reassurance. Our guide to house survey costs covers the Scottish system alongside RICS Levels 1–3.
How much does it cost to sell a house in Scottish Borders?
On a typical Scottish Borders sale at £183,147, high-street estate-agent commission (1.0–1.5% + VAT) comes to roughly £2,200–£3,300, with sale-side conveyancing adding £900–£1,800.
